Do i need to reinstall Office 2008 and iLife if i upgrade my software from Mac OS 10.5 to Mac OS 10.6??

if you do the "normal" upgrade, all you apps should still be available. If you did an erase first, then you will have to reinstall them. BUT, BEFORE you do the install, create a bootable backup, just in case anything happens (very rare, but why temp fate).

    Office 2004 and Other Applications Don't Work in Lion/Mountain Lion/Mavericks
    If you have Office 2004 which is a PPC-only suite, it will not work in Lion/Mountain Lion. You need to upgrade to Office 2011 - Mactopia - or you can try the freeware suite, Libre Office, that is functionally similar to Office 2007 for Windows except it works on Lion/Mountain Lion.
    You may want to consider as well:
    These two suites are similar to Libre Office but not as current or as well-supported:
    NeoOffice
    Open Office
    And, then there is Apple's iWork suite:
    Pages - word processing and layout
    Keynote - presentation
    Numbers - spreadsheet
    Each can open and save Office compatible files. They may be purchased separately via the Mac App Store for $19.99 each.
    As for other software, any PPC-based software will not run in Lion or Mountain Lion because Rosetta is no longer part of OS X. You will need to upgrade to Intel versions of the software.
    (Access to the Mac App Store requires Snow Leopard 10.6.6 or higher and an Apple ID.)

    There are two methods you could use to perform the upgrade but first, back up your computer. As X42.. suggests, a bootable clone is a very good idea - use SuperDuper! or CarbonCopyCloner to make an exact duplicate of your computer's hard drive. This can be used as a backup and can also be used to boot into Snow Leopard should you need to do so.
    To upgrade to Lion (1) download Lion and let it upgrade your computer. Your data and old programs will remain on the computer untouched. During the upgrade process Lion may find some plug-ins or programs that are definitely incompatible and put them into a folder labeled Incompatible Programs. (2) restart your computer from the clone backup you made and download Lion. Now use the installer to erase the computer's hard drive and install Lion on the computer's drive. Then use Setup Manager to migrate your data and programs.
    In either case, as X42.. said, you may have some incompatible software which needs to be upgraded and some may no longer be supported. That's one of the advantages of having the Snow Leopard bootable external drive. I found that the simple upgrade (1) worked for nearly every computer I upgraded. I had one computer that required the erase and install (2) method.

    I have two questions, now that I think about it:
    1) If I reinstall Snow Leopard fresh, can I do that without getting rid of my Windows Partitions, or somehow recover those files after SL is installed (the windows files)?
    2) Does this sound like my HDD is failing and/or horrible virus that killed my hard-drive?

    Installing Snow will not have any impact on your Windows partition. You can erase the OS X partition if you want, and that will not cause the Windows partition to be touched. If you must erase the OS X volume to reinstall OS X, then you will not be able to recover any files. You would need to do that first.
